Safety concerns at Madison Memorial
MADISON — Students at a Madison high school were dismissed early because of safety concerns stemming from a fight the day before, but a football game is expected to be played tonight as scheduled.
Police spokesman Mike Hanson said officials were concerned about threats of retaliation after a group fight at James Memorial High School on Thursday that resulted in the arrest of seven students. Madison police increased their presence there Friday morning.
Assistant Superintendent for Secondary Schools, Pam Nash, said in a statement that after consultation with police, school officials decided to dismiss the students at 1 p.m.
Janesville Parker High School's football team will play at Madison Memorial tonight, as scheduled, said Parker Coach Joe Dye.
